The Margin Your Pricing Is Quietly Losing — And Why Nobody Notices Until It's Too Late

Pricing failures in B2B distribution don’t throw an error — they show up in the quarterly review, margin already gone. McKinsey puts the leakage at 5–15% of revenue.

Zone 1 — Contract Drift

Multi-year deals priced on old costs. Costs rise, contracts don't — and nobody's repricing 400 accounts by hand.

Zone 2 — Discount Leakage

Reps discount to close with no data on whether it worked. Across a team, that's a drain nobody sees in aggregate.

Zone 3 — Storefront Pricing Gaps

ERP-to-storefront sync runs on a schedule, not in real time — and the gap between syncs is where wrong prices live.

These aren’t edge cases — they’re what happens at scale without a dynamic pricing layer. Drift alone drives ~38% of B2B revenue leakage. The Dynamic Pricing Engine closes all three, systematically.

That’s retail dynamic pricing. B2B dynamic pricing is a different discipline entirely. It’s not about changing prices based on traffic or competitor benchmarks — it’s about ensuring the right contracted price for the right account is enforced correctly and in real time at every point in the transaction. The “dynamic” element in a B2B context is real-time contract resolution, cost-indexed repricing triggers, and AI-guided discount optimization — not surge pricing.
Your ERP calculates the right price. The Dynamic Pricing Engine ensures that price is enforced correctly — in real time, at the storefront, in quotes, across channels, and with governance on discount authority. Most ERP-to-storefront integrations sync price lists on a schedule, not in real time, and have no mechanism for margin floor enforcement or discount pattern monitoring. The engine closes the gap between what the ERP knows and what the buyer actually sees.
Yes — that’s the specific use case it’s designed for. A distributor with 50,000 SKUs and 5,000 customer accounts faces billions of potential price points. The engine resolves each one individually at the point of transaction, not through a pre-calculated price matrix that has to be re-exported every time something changes.
The Dynamic Pricing Engine doesn’t replace Epicor’s pricing module — it calls it. The ERP remains the system of record for all contract pricing, matrix rules, and account-specific rates. The engine’s role is to call that pricing logic in real time (rather than syncing a pre-calculated output on a schedule), layer margin floor governance on top of it, and feed AI optimization analytics from the resulting transaction data. Your ERP pricing setup doesn’t change.
